The Situation is Still Tense in Hebron
Contributed by: Ashwaq
Date of Testimony: November 20, 2023
Location: Al-Arroub Refugee Camp, Hebron
I am from Arroub Camp for refugees. We are in a residential area.
The situation is still tense here in Hebron and the roads are still closed, forcing us to study remotely and stay at home. We suffer daily from sleep disturbance due to the repeated occupation raids on our camp at night. With the beginning of the war, these disturbances increased significantly. We had many days where we didn't sleep through the night at all. One night, the occupation army stormed our house at two o'clock at night, and we stayed in the house until nine o'clock in the morning, we never closed our eyes. Other days, we did not sleep in fear of the raid. They terrorize us while we sleep. I am going through a very difficult psychological time currently.
